Trade significantly impacts Cuba's economy by influencing its access to goods, services, and foreign investment. The U.S. embargo has historically restricted Cuba's trade opportunities, leading to reliance on a few key partners, like Venezuela and China. This limited trade can stifle economic growth and innovation, while potential diversification could help improve living standards. Additionally, trade relations can affect Cuba's political landscape and international alliances.

Yes, Cuba can trade with other countries, but its trade relationships are influenced by U.S. economic sanctions and its own state-controlled economy. In recent years, Cuba has sought to diversify its trade partners, notably increasing trade with countries like China, Venezuela, and other Latin American nations. However, restrictions imposed by the U.S. still limit Cuba's ability to fully engage in international trade. Despite these challenges, Cuba continues to import goods and export products such as tobacco and pharmaceuticals.
